This chapter considers the landmark decision in Alcock v Chief Constable of South Yorkshire Police [1992] 1 AC 310 concerning liability for psychiatric injury, or ‘nervous shock’. In contrast, following the decision in Frost v Chief Constable of South Yorkshire Police (1997), police officers and rescuers who attended the scene were able to claim compensation for post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D). and. The House considered claims by police officers who had suffered psychiatric injury after tending the victims of the Hillsborough tragedy. 3. Frost v Chief Constable of South Yorkshire Police .
